Video Quality Options

Choosing the right video quality options for your doorbell can make a significant difference in your overall experience. I always recommend looking for a resolution of at least 1080p HD, but if you can swing it, 2K or 4K Ultra HD offers stunning clarity. Wide-angle lenses, ranging from 150° to 180°, provide better coverage and minimize blind spots. Night vision capabilities are essential too—consider models with color night vision or infrared for clear footage in low light. Pay attention to the frame rate; a smoother feed at 30 frames per second enhances both live streams and recorded videos. Finally, features like HDR improve visibility in tricky lighting, ensuring you won’t miss any important details.

Installation Method Choices

After you’ve considered video quality options, the next step is figuring out the best installation method for your video doorbell. You’ve got a few choices: wireless, wired, or battery-powered installations. Wireless options are super convenient, needing only adhesive or screws for mounting and a solid Wi-Fi connection. On the other hand, wired installations require existing doorbell wiring, providing constant power without worrying about battery life. If you prefer flexibility, battery-powered doorbells are easily placed anywhere and often come with rechargeable batteries, though they do require occasional charging. Some models even offer dual power options, letting you switch between battery and wired sources for the best of both worlds. Consider your home’s setup and choose what works best for you.

Subscription Service Requirements

When considering a video doorbell, it’s important to keep subscription service requirements in mind, especially since many models need a plan for full functionality. I’ve found that many doorbells offer advanced features like cloud video storage, smart alerts, and event history only through a subscription. Typically, these plans range from about $3 to $10 per month, depending on the features offered. Some subscriptions provide storage for up to 180 days, letting me review past footage when necessary. While limited free functionality is available, I’ve realized that to access key features such as package detection and person alerts, I usually need to opt for a paid plan. It’s crucial to weigh these costs against the benefits for your security needs.

Battery Life Considerations

Battery life is a crucial factor to weigh when choosing a video doorbell, and I often find that it can vary considerably among different models. Typically, longer battery life ranges from 1 to 3 months under average usage, but some can last up to two years on a single charge. I’ve noticed that battery performance is heavily influenced by motion detection frequency, video resolution, and features like two-way audio or night vision. To conserve battery, look for adjustable motion zones and sensitivity settings that help reduce unnecessary alerts. Additionally, consider whether the doorbell has a removable rechargeable battery or is hardwired for continuous power. Remember, extreme weather can also impact battery life, leading to more frequent recharges.

Are Video Doorbells Compatible With All Home Wi-Fi Networks?

Video doorbells aren’t compatible with all home Wi-Fi networks. I’ve found that most models work best with a 2.4 GHz network, but some also support 5 GHz. It’s essential to check your specific doorbell’s requirements. I learned the hard way that if my router’s signal is weak or my network’s settings aren’t right, the doorbell won’t function properly. Always double-check compatibility before you buy; it saves a lot of hassle later!
